Understanding Phlebotomy Needle Allergies

Phlebotomy needles are typically made of stainless steel or other metals that are generally considered to be hypoallergenic. However, some patients may still experience Allergic Reactions to these materials. Allergic Reactions can range from mild irritation, such as redness and itching at the site of the needle stick, to more severe symptoms like hives, swelling, and difficulty breathing.

Potential Allergens in Phlebotomy Needles

While stainless steel is the most common material used for phlebotomy needles, other materials such as nickel and latex are also used in some needle designs. Nickel allergies are fairly common and can cause skin irritation and rashes in sensitive individuals. Latex allergies, on the other hand, can be more severe and may result in anaphylaxis, a potentially life-threatening allergic reaction.

Testing for Phlebotomy Needle Allergies

If a patient is suspected to be allergic to phlebotomy needles, Healthcare Providers can perform skin prick tests or blood tests to confirm the allergy. Skin prick tests involve exposing the patient's skin to small amounts of the suspected allergen and observing for a reaction. Blood tests can measure the level of allergy-related antibodies in the patient's blood.

Preventing Allergic Reactions in Phlebotomy

Given the potential risks associated with phlebotomy needle allergies, it is crucial for Healthcare Providers to take necessary precautions to prevent Allergic Reactions in patients.

Material Selection

Healthcare Providers should be aware of the materials used in different types of phlebotomy needles and choose needles that are less likely to cause Allergic Reactions in sensitive patients. Stainless steel needles are generally well-tolerated, but in cases where nickel or latex allergies are suspected, alternative materials should be considered.

Patient Screening

Prior to performing phlebotomy, Healthcare Providers should screen patients for known allergies to phlebotomy needles or related materials. Patients with a history of allergies should be carefully monitored during blood draws, and alternative materials should be used if necessary.

Emergency Preparedness

In cases where a patient experiences an allergic reaction to a phlebotomy needle, Healthcare Providers should be prepared to respond quickly and effectively. This may include having medications like epinephrine on hand to treat severe Allergic Reactions like anaphylaxis.
